{"product_id":"sprint-filter-p08-air-filter-ktm-1290-super-duke-r-2020-2023","title":"Sprint Filter P08 Air Filter for Road \u0026 Track – KTM 1290 Super Duke R (2020–2023) PM190S","description":"\u003cp\u003eMuch of what gets claimed for an air filter belongs to some other component. Cooler intake air, a broader spread of torque, a different pickup off a closed throttle — an element sits inside a sealed plastic box and does exactly one thing to the air crossing it, which is resist it. The temperature that air arrives at is settled by where the box takes it from and by every surface the charge touches on the way to the valves, and none of that alters when the panel inside is exchanged. Restriction is what alters. Which is why the honest claim is the modest one: no drop-in element makes a standard motorcycle noticeably quicker, and a promise to the contrary describes an expectation rather than a measurement.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ch2\u003eRestriction that returns instead of drifting\u003c\/h2\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e property worth buying is not the figure on the first morning but its behaviour across the following four winters. A cellulose panel starts somewhere and moves in one direction only, and because the fuelling quietly compensates there is no moment at which the rider is told. This weave is dry, so its load is held mechanically and can be driven back out the way it came, and it is washable, so the low starting restriction is a state the element returns to rather than one it leaves behind for good.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003ch2\u003eCare and cleaning\u003c\/h2\u003e\u003cp\u003eServicing the PM190S means compressed air at the clean face, worked outward, so the load departs through the surface that arrested it. That covers very nearly every interval. When the weave has picked up something greasier than dust, lukewarm water with a mild detergent and a rinse until the run-off is clear will deal with it, after which it wants moving air and patience. No hot-air gun, no radiator and no flame at any stage — heat is what really finishes one of these — and it is refitted dry with nothing sprayed on.
